Output d2e91bdc27469cbd7d596fd2f8f1c93938c3e644c65dac91674ffb4f08dedefe:1

value
684688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77ebf16017343e10ea8f2f6c6c9482a51f718504 OP_EQUAL
address
3Cd6yyCW1aR3Y7u8bKProekUFoeUXeSQnr
transaction
d2e91bdc27469cbd7d596fd2f8f1c93938c3e644c65dac91674ffb4f08dedefe
spent
true